Monument Mining Limited is an established Canadian publicly listed company (TSX-V: MMY, FSE:D7Q1), focused on growth as a gold producer and mining asset developer. The company operates the Selinsing Gold Portfolio in Malaysia and the Murchison Gold Portfolio in Western Australia, owning a producing mine and a large prospective land position.

- **Mineral resource:** The Company filed a report titled “Selinsing Gold Sulphide Project-NI 43-101” (“the 2019 FS”) at www.sedar.com and prepared by Snowden Mining Industry Consultants Pty Ltd (“Snowden”) January 31, 2019, describing the mineral exploration, development and production area of the Selinsing Gold Mine. Mineral Reserves and Mineral Resources were estimated by Snowden as Independent qualified person defined under NI 43-101 standards.

Tables 1 & 2 below summarize the estimated Mineral Reserves and Mineral Resources by area and ore type, all expressed in metric tonnes and Troy ounces (1 ounce = 31.1035 g).

The 2019 Selinsing and Buffalo Reef/Felda Mineral Resources were updated by John Graindorge, an employee of Snowden, who is the independent Qualified Person for the March 31, 2018 Mineral Resources as defined by NI 43-101. The 2019 Selinsing and Buffalo Reef/Felda Mineral Reserves were estimated by Frank Blanchfield, an employee of Snowden, who is the independent Qualified Person for the March 31, 2018 Mineral Reserves as defined by NI 43-101.

**Recommendations**

The opportunity to include inferred resources was also discussed in the Feasibility Study. The Inferred Mineral Resource inside the Reserve open pit designs potentially contains an additional 20 koz of gold. The Inferred Mineral Resource external to the open pit design contains 130 koz of gold. Recommendations have been suggested to initiate further exploration programs, aimed on conversion of Inferred Mineral Resources to Indicated Mineral Resources. Should those conversions be successful, the Mineral Reserves could potentially be significantly increased. The Selinsing Gold Mine has a proven record in converting oxide Inferred Mineral Resources to recovered ounces.

### Western Australia- Murchison Gold Resources

**_Current Resources-Burnakura-July 2018_**

The Company filed a report titled “NI 43-101 Technical Report-Updated Mineral Resources, Burnakura Gold Project, Western Australia, Australia at www.sedar.com and prepared by SRK Consulting (Australasia) Pty Ltd (“SRK”) July 18 2018. Monument has focused work on updating and validating the historical resources at the Burnakura project into current resources under NI43-101 guidelines. To date this has resulted in the update of the deposits of Alliance and New Alliance (“ANA”); North of Alliance 1 to 8 (NOA); Federal City; and Authaal into current resource status.

**_Murchison Historical Resources_**

The Murchison portfolio contained historical resources of 644koz at the time of acquisitions. Monument is systematically performing all the necessary work to convert and validate these historical resources into current resources under NI43-101 guidelines. The mine is situated 158km north of Kuala Lumpur and has a gold processing plant and infrastructure buildings that are easily accessible from all the nearby properties.\n\nThe Selinsing and Buffalo Reef properties were acquired by Monument in June 2007. After completing a preliminary economic assessment, project financing and plant construction, the first CIL gold treatment plant started commercial production in October 2010. The plant capacity was increased from 0.4 to 1.00 million tpa in 2012. The oxide ore production by CIL plant ended in mid-November 2022, making way for the next phase of gold production: gold concentrate from the new sulphide gold flotation plant.\n\nSulphide gold production planning at Selinsing began with a NI 43-101 Report “Selinsing Gold Sulphide Project” (“the 2019 Feasibility Study”) produced by Snowden Mining Industry Consultants Pty Ltd, which replaced the existing gold inventory with gold resources of 880koz and reserves of 267koz at 1.45 g/t to extend the mine life by a further six years with upside potential. A gold sulphide flotation plant with a capacity of 950,000 tonnes per annum was built from March 2022 to March 2023 to process the sulphide ore. The Murchison Goldfield has yielded approximately 35moz of gold to date and it still delivers significant production from a number of currently operating mines and there is great potential for further substantial discoveries utilising modern exploration.\n\nMurchison was acquired in 2014 with historical resources of 644koz Au, a fully operational camp, 260ktpa gold processing plant (currently on care & maintenance) and several historical open pits and underground mines.\n\nThe Burnakura and Gabanintha properties were acquired in February 2014, having a total historical JORC Historical Resource of 563koz Au (153koz Au at Gabanintha, 410koz Au at Burnakura). Gabanintha is within trucking distance of the Burnakura plant. Since the acquisition, 381koz of Au resources have been reported to NI 43-101 standards at Burnakura comprising Indicated Resources of 293koz Au and Inferred Resources of 88koz Au. Monument has also refurbished a set of crushing circuits to upgrade the Burnakura gold processing plant and upgraded and maintained the 118 person mine camp and associated infrastructure ready for near term production.\n\nThe Tuckanarra project was purchased in November 2014 and contains an historical Indicated and Inferred JORC compliant resource of approximately 80koz Au. In December 2020, Monument sold an 80% interest in Tuckanarra to Odyssey Gold Ltd., leaving Monument with a 20% free carried interest until a decision to mine and a 1% NSR royalty over Odyssey’s 80% interest in the property. An unincorporated joint venture was formed with Odyssey to advance the exploration over Tuckanarra, with Odyssey solely responsible for funding the exploration and evaluation activities at Tuckanarra until a decision to mine is reached.
